Seeing a special facet to the town
Venice is a spot that intertwines native life and tourism like nowhere else. Not like cities akin to Rome, the place vacationers usually flock to sights within the metropolis centre whereas locals reside within the outer suburbs, Venice’s compact measurement surrounded by water means residents reside and work within the throng of tourism.
This distinctive dynamic provides travellers a uncommon likelihood to glimpse into native life and see the way in which the folks right here transfer about their days. However you’ve bought to be keen to go a bit of additional than essentially the most well-known spots.
‘I by no means go to Saint Mark’s Sq.,’ Camilla tells me. ‘And so we don’t take our excursions there as a result of we wish travellers to expertise the town the native manner,’ she smiles.
Intrepid City Adventures takes travellers past the Rialto bridge and into the Rialto neighbourhood. This manner, they get a style of on a regular basis Venice as they skip via the native market, eating places and bars to snack on cicchetti, the town’s reply to tapas, and wash all of it down with a splash (or three) of Italian wine. Let a neighborhood lead
‘The Rialto neighbourhood is busy in some spots with locals going about their day,’ Camilla says. ‘However then, you’ll be able to flip a nook, and it’s completely quiet and empty – you simply should know the locations to go,’ she smiles.
Camilla explains that the Rialto neighborhood was the primary space to be settled on the island, courting again to AD 421 – greater than 1,600 years in the past. Its title displays its strategic location: ‘Rio’ that means river and ‘Alto’ that means excessive, referencing its place as the very best level on the island, providing a protected place to ascertain the primary neighborhood.


She says this neighborhood started because the ‘coronary heart of the town,’ and that hasn’t modified. Venetians nonetheless make their strategy to the Rialto markets each week to choose up recent fish and meet up with buddies.
‘Typically, Venice feels extra like a small city,’ Camilla says. ‘On Saturdays, we’ll see loads of folks we all know on the markets, then head to a neighborhood bar for a drink earlier than going residence to prepare dinner. That’s a typical Saturday for us.’
This lifestyle actually fascinates the travellers on her excursions. ‘It’s one thing they like to see,’ she says. ‘We additionally take a neighborhood ferry – a bit of gondola throughout the Grand Canal – similar to the locals have achieved for years.’
Accountable tourism in Venice
Whereas travellers can get a extra genuine really feel for native life, the rising inflow of tourism will be overwhelming for the individuals who name Venice residence.
Laws have been applied to assist curb tourism’s impact on the local people. The Italian authorities has capped tour group numbers within the metropolis at 25 folks, banned megaphones and not enable giant cruise ships to dock within the coronary heart of Venice. Camilla feels this can be a begin, however extra could possibly be achieved, like a number of the regulation modifications different cities have made round Airbnbs.


Because of the rising crowds, many Venetians have opted to maneuver away. The town’s inhabitants is in decline and, final yr, reached 50,000 – its lowest in 300 years. Camilla feels this pull, too. She loves displaying folks her metropolis and dealing in tourism, however with a household to take care of, the challenges of overcrowding and the hovering price of dwelling are exhausting to disregard.
Nonetheless, she is aware of if all of the locals go away, the town could flip right into a museum that exists just for guests.
